The definitive movie about Hollywood, this darkly comic, cynical masterpiece features Gloria Swanson's most iconic performance, but its real pleasures lie in the way Wilder considers every aspect of his tale, from the actions and feelings of Holden's character to the knife edged insights into Hollywood's poisonous promises and nature.
Everyone is a victim of Hollywood here.
